Are you ready to bring your Corporate Tax expertise to a role where your skills and unique perspective can make a lasting impact?

We’re looking for a talented Corporate Tax Senior Manager who thrives in a dynamic environment and embraces the chance to tackle complex challenges. The position will offer an interesting and lively mix of work for corporate clients in the OMB sector as well as groups of companies and UK subsidiaries of large multinational groups. Whilst the position will be primarily focused on Aberdeen Office clients, the role will also involve working closely with colleagues in our Edinburgh Office to deliver a regional corporate tax offering. There will be flexibility as to how best to carry out the role to ensure a set up that best supports your personal work preferences whilst maintaining strong client relationships and meeting client’s expectations.

What We’re Looking For

  • A Corporate Tax professional who is either an experienced Manager looking to make a step into a Senior Manager role or new/established Senior Manager who will join our tax department to play an instrumental part in growing and servicing the Corporate Tax offering to clients.
  • The ability to efficiently manage a client portfolio and coordinate complex projects, involving monitoring deadlines to ensure appropriate delivery to all clients.
  • Overseeing advisory projects with the ability to work well with people and a variety of clients from OMBs to large corporates, both domestic & international.
  • Supporting the partners on a variety of tax planning projects including in areas such as:
    • Company and group restructuring
    • Acquisition and disposal of private companies / tax due diligence
    • Exit and succession planning
    • Coordinating and collaborating with specialist colleagues within the firm to identify opportunities and advise on a range of technical areas such as R&D tax relief, Patent Box, transfer pricing, corporate interest restriction, international tax and global tax solutions.
  • Reviewing & overseeing compliance services whilst also being able to lead on complex and technical tax matters arising in multi-national companies, UK subsidiaries of large international groups to maximise available tax reliefs.
  • Managing junior team members and providing training / coaching as required to develop and grow the team.
  • Assisting partners with business development to raise the local and regional profile of the firm.
  • Leveraging professional networks to generate new opportunities and cross referrals.
  • Proactively managing client relationships to identify new opportunities and manage WIP and billing.
  • Significant corporate tax experience gained within the profession.
  • CTA/CA/ACCA qualification or equivalent.
